Moncler's new campaign, "Warmer Together," features Al Pacino and Robert De Niro as a portrait of warmth.

Oct 16, 2025
Moncler has announced its global campaign for the Fall/Winter 2025 season, "Warmer Together." The campaign stars two legendary actors, Al Pacino and Robert De Niro, who have shared a storied screen presence for many years. The two, clad in Moncler outerwear, stand in the same frame—a symbolic moment that goes beyond mere visuals and poses the question, "What is warmth?"

"Warmer Together" - Not just cold weather gear, but "clothing that embraces relationships"
Moncler's origins lie in downwear for mountaineers. However, this campaign conveys "warmth as an emotion" that goes beyond functionality alone. The presence of Al Pacino and De Niro, two men who have continued to respect each other across the ages, visualizes Moncler's message that "closeness itself is a style."

A moment of quiet tension and solidarity captured by Platon
The photographs were taken by Platon, known for his portraits. The stark monochrome images exude a sense of tension reminiscent of a scene from a movie, while also capturing the "quiet, certain trust" that flows between the two people. The slightest movement in front of the camera, the exchange of glances... these things have the power to transform a down jacket from a mere cold-weather garment into a "device for wearing memories."

The lingering echoes of "Lean on Me" - the aesthetics of leaning on others
The video features a cover of Bill Withers' "Lean on Me." The lyrics, "I need you to lean on me when times get tough," echo the presence of Al Pacino and De Niro, portraying a "mature relationship based on mutual support, not dependence." Not to keep out the cold, but to embrace the moments when people lean on each other - Moncler quietly yet powerfully presents this essence.

What the signature models "MAYA 70" and "BRETAGNE" symbolize
The campaign features Moncler's iconic models, the "MAYA 70" and "BRETAGNE." With their lustrous nylon, moderate volume, and classic color palette, their designs remain popular throughout the ages, embodying Moncler's philosophy of "clothing that wears time, not a moment."
